Allopathy by Meds Media is a focused educational resource dedicated to allopathy — also known as conventional or mainstream medicine. It is part of the broader Meds Media project, created to make modern healthcare topics easier to understand for everyday people.

Allopathy is often used to describe modern, evidence-based Western medicine, where healthcare professionals use medications, surgery, and other scientifically tested methods to manage disease and support health.

How to Use This Site Wisely

To get the most benefit from this educational Allopathy resource:

  • Use articles as a starting point, not a final answer

    • Learn basic concepts, common terms, and general approaches in conventional medicine

  • Take notes and write down questions

    • Bring your notes to your appointments with doctors, nurses, or other licensed healthcare professionals

  • Use the content to prepare better conversations

    • Understanding basic terms can help you follow explanations from your healthcare team more easily

  • Never start, stop, or change any medication or treatment

    • Do not alter treatments based solely on what you read here

    • Always discuss changes with your doctor or another qualified healthcare professional

  • Be cautious with self-diagnosis

    • Many symptoms overlap between different conditions

    • Only a qualified professional who knows your personal history can properly assess your situation

This site is meant to support responsible, informed decision-making, always in partnership with a trusted medical provider.
